Just a short personal progress report after roughly one year going european:

Changes:

  • Google search -> ecosia
  • Gmail -> proton mail
  • Google drive -> proton drive
  • Google calendar -> family wall
  • Google photos -> zeitkapsl
  • Google authenticator -> aegis
  • Amazon -> kaufland marketplace
  • Reddit -> fediverse (lemmy)
  • Pixel (because it stopped working) -> fairphone
  • Paypal -> sepa/wero/klarna

Quit without alternative:

  • Facebook
  • Twitter
  • Disney+

Still using:

  • Netflix (want to finish "better caul saul")
  • Google maps (too convenient for searching restaurants and shops)
  • Steam

Of course I am also conscious about groceries or other material purchases.
